For instance, rather than "This link displays an example of the McGurk influence," prefer "Here is really an illustration of the McGurk effect." If the screenreader reads the former, there will likely be no context, nevertheless the latter provides all of the context that is required to be aware of the link.

If I’m not emotion a thriller for the time being, it doesn’t mean I have to prevent reading fully. I’ll just flip about to anything lighter. The sole draw back is sometimes I will likely be in the course of so many things that I don’t complete everything for a while. Then a handful of weeks go by and, BAM, like dominos, I finish a lot of books inside of a wave. If you can juggle a number of guides at the same time (And that i advise various up genre and size), you may perhaps learn that supplying your reading mind more choices could help your “Read” depend go better.

This sounds counterproductive, but it really works properly Should you be carrying out analysis or want to build up expertise on a subject rapid. Reading many guides directly permits you to receive distinct points of watch on exactly the same subject matter more quickly, in addition.
